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D)

SAD is the clinical name for a type of depression that follows a seasonal pattern. It usually starts between September and November, and continues until March, April or even May. Patient Choice - Your Views Count

 

NHS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ly want to ensure the community and mental health services we commission meet the needs of patients and carers living in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ly.

Increasing patients' choice of provider can empower patients and carers, help drive up quality, encourage service innovation, improve access and address gaps.

Changes are being introduced by the government to give patients more choice about the services they receive and more choice about who provides those services.

NHS Cornwall and Isles of Scilly will start by identifying three community and mental health services for extending choice of provider by September 2012.  In order to help us identify the most appropriate community based services, we are asking the local population, and users of these services, to identify which they feel would most benefit from an increased choice of provider.
